How to Write a Confession When You Feel Guilty

When you feel guilty, writing a confession can help you release what you have been carrying inside. It gives you a quiet space to be honest with God and ask for grace.

1. Start with your true feelings

Write what is in your heart. You can say, “God, I feel ashamed," “I feel sorry," or “I need Your mercy."

2. Take responsibility

Do not blame others or hide behind excuses. A sincere confession accepts what went wrong.

3. Ask for forgiveness

Use humble words to ask God to forgive you and cleanse your heart.

4. Pray for a new path

Close by asking for wisdom, self-control, courage, and the strength to make better choices.
